What is Glutathione?

Glutathione, a tripeptide composed of cysteine, glycine, and glutamic acid, serves as the master antioxidant produced naturally in the liver. It neutralizes free radicals, detoxifies harmful substances, and regenerates other antioxidants like vitamins C and E. Declining levels correlate with aging, environmental toxins, and lifestyle factors, underscoring its role in maintaining cellular health.

Available Forms and Usage

Glutathione arrives in oral capsules, liposomal liquids, sublingual sprays, IV infusions, and topical creams, each varying in bioavailability. Liposomal and sublingual forms bypass digestion for superior absorption, ideal for daily wellness; IV provides 100% delivery for acute needs like detox.

Dosage ranges from 250-1,000 mg daily orally, split doses with vitamin C for synergy; IV sessions typically 600-1,200 mg weekly under supervision. Potential Risks and Side Effects

Generally safe with LD50 over 5 g/kg in studies, glutathione poses low toxicity. Oral forms may cause bloating or cramps; inhalants risk bronchial constriction in asthmatics. Injectable skin lightening carries FDA warnings for kidney/liver strain in unregulated use.

Boosting Glutathione Naturally

Diet rich in sulfur foods—cruciferous vegetables, whey protein, avocados—fuels synthesis. Exercise, sleep, and supplements like N-acetylcysteine amplify production. Avoid alcohol and processed sugars depleting reserves.
